The new ABLE 3D Magnetic Stir and Disposable Bioreactor System from AMSBIO provides cost-effective, lab-scale production of induced pluripotent stem (iPS) cell spheroid culture. Induced pluripotent stem cells grown in 3D spheroid suspension culture closely resemble embryoid body structures naturally formed by embryonic stem cells. CRISPR-Ready ioGlutamatergic NeuronsTM are first-in-class stem-cell derived human neurons containing a constitutively-expressed Cas9 nuclease for gene knockouts and CRISPR screens.
